Noon Day Heat

By Elle
I watched my son's soccer game today in the 91 degree noon heat.

Jesus himself drew near and walked with them,
but their eyes were prevented from recognizing him.
He asked them, 
"What are you discussing as you walk along?"

John 24:15-17

I watched my son's soccer game today in the 91 degree noon heat.  Once they'd been out there for almost an hour, I noticed them all slowing down and as one player ran up behind their opponent, it was like watching them in slow motion as they struggled to keep the ball in the stifling heat.  I remembered this Gospel passage and I wondered if it were this hot when the two men were on the seven mile road to Emmaus.  They were conversing and debating, but unlike the soccer players this afternoon, these men were downcast as they retold the events of Jesus' death to none other than Jesus!  The Risen Jesus is not recognized until later in the Gospel (Jn 24:31) and not until Jesus broke and blessed the Eucharistic bread.  As we continue to celebrate the Easter season, let us be sure that the "noon day sun", like when our day gets turned around, if we feel overwhelmed as if we are moving in slow motion, or if we put ourselves under pressure to get something done and it's just not happening, that it doesn't make us unaware of the presence of Jesus in our daily lives.
